As someone who originally voted for this, let me say that I am happy not
to proceed with it. There are very few gp scripts Sage uses now anyway.
The point about gp2c is that with it you can convert gp functions into
pari library functions. But the best way to do that anyway would be for
the gp script's author to do it outside of Sage, as the result is a C
program which can be compiled and linked with the pari library and then
used in Sage. There's no need for Sage itself to have gp2c.
